be one in a million

To be regarded as very rare and excellent or spectacular. Your new boyfriend is one in a million. I can't believe he spent the weekend with your entire family and actually enjoyed himself. This opportunity is one in a million—you have to take it! I swear, a casting director stopped me on the street, said I was one in a million, and gave me a part in a movie!
